Your first time

Arrive five minutes early if you can. Your barber will look at your hair dry, ask how you wear it and what has annoyed you about the last few cuts, and tell you what will and will not work before anything is picked up.

If you are not sure what to book, book The Cut. It is the easiest thing to adjust in the chair — or let the explorer name it for you.

Good to know

Running late
Call us. Under ten minutes is usually fine. Past that we may shorten the service rather than push everyone behind you.
Cancelling
Twelve hours notice, and there is no charge. Repeated no-shows mean we will ask for a card on file next time.
Bringing a kid
Book a Junior Cut so the chair is timed for it. Booster seat and a keepsake envelope for a first haircut.
Paying
Card, tap or cash. Tips on the card are fine and go to your barber.
Not happy
Tell us before you leave the chair, or call within a week. We will fix it, and we will not charge you to fix it.
